The Story Behind Vassil
Vassil is a traditional Bulgarian and Macedonian male given name, a variant of the Greek name Basil (Basileios). The name Basileios itself derives from 'basileus' (βασιλεύς), meaning 'king' or 'emperor' in Ancient Greek. It gained popularity due to several early Christian saints named Basil, most notably Saint Basil the Great, one of the Cappadocian Fathers and a highly influential theologian of the 4th century. His veneration spread the name throughout the Byzantine Empire and into the Slavic world.
The name has been consistently used in Eastern Orthodox Christian countries for centuries, often associated with royalty and nobility due to its inherent meaning. In Bulgaria and North Macedonia, Vassil is a very common name, particularly around the feast day of Saint Basil (January 1st in the Eastern Orthodox calendar), which is often celebrated as a name day.
